Cons

No work life balance - they load you up with client work over capacity but expect all deadlines to be met no questions asked. Everything is about the bottom line which means sacrificing employees' wellbeing. When someone leaves, their position isn't replaced, instead they expect everyone to just take up the slack. Work is expected on weekends and evenings and there is zero respect for your personal time away from work. Taking a vacation is next to impossible and even when you do, you still get calls/emails that expect to be answered. You can get promoted but expect to put in 60-80 hour weeks to get it, and you will get called out for not putting in enough billable time if you're only putting in 40 hours a week.

Cons

Said early in, intended to give every intern a return offer and would be transparent with that process. When it came down to it, every intern had to reach out to management on their own and inquire. Also work was unevenly dispersed among intern group. Some interns were given 40+ hours of work a week, while others were struggling to put 15 hours on their time cards. There was almost this expectation to find work to do, but realistically you can only spend so much time going through all the training videos and practice excel sheets. Ultimately, I would say this really impacted decisions to give returns or not. The work is extremely dull, and the pay is not good enough. They spend too much money on an office in Hudson Yards they don't need (it's gorgeous though) considering most people are fully remote. They should focus on paying lower rent, and paying their employees more.
